Comprehending the Driving Test The driving test usually includes two main parts: a composed knowledge test and a practical driving evaluation. The knowledge test evaluates a prospect's understanding of traffic laws, roadway signs, and safe driving practices. The useful test assesses a prospect's capability to run an automobile effectively and securely in real-world driving conditions.
Types of Driving Tests Test Type Description Written Test A multiple-choice evaluation on roadway rules and signs. Vision Test Evaluates the prospect's eyesight and ability to see roadway risks. Practical Test An on-road assessment of driving abilities, consisting of maneuvers and adherence to traffic laws. Getting ready for the Driving Test 1. Research study the Rules of the Road A thorough understanding of traffic laws is crucial. Prospects need to acquaint themselves with:
Traffic signals and their significances Roadway indications and their implications Right-of-way guidelines Safe driving practices and defensive driving methods Resources:
Driver's handbook from the regional transport authority Online driving course products 2. Take a Driver Education Course Enrolling in a formal driving school can offer important instruction and practice. A qualified instructor can use important insights into both written and practical parts of the driving test.
Advantages of Driver Education:
Professional guidance and structured learning Access to practice cars geared up with dual controls Mock tests to mimic the driving test environment 3. Practice, Practice, Practice Hands-on experience is crucial for passing the practical driving test. Candidates should:
Log a minimum number of supervised driving hours Practice driving in diverse conditions (e.g., highways, city areas, night driving) Refine essential abilities such as parallel parking, turning, and combining 4. Know the Test Route Many driving examiners utilize particular routes for testing. Acquainting oneself with prospective test paths can minimize anxiety and enhance self-confidence. Candidates should drive these paths during session to identify difficult locations.
Day of the Driving Test As the test day approaches, candidates need to be well-prepared to optimize their performance.
1. Lorry Readiness Ensure the car is in exceptional condition. Check the following:
Tire pressure and tread depth Fluid levels (oil, brake, windscreen wiper) Functionality of lights and signals Tidiness of the car (inside and out) 2. Arrive Early Getting to the screening site ahead of time allows candidates to unwind and mentally prepare. Hurrying can present unneeded stress that may impact efficiency.
3. Stay Calm and Focused It's natural to feel anxious, but staying calm is important. Prospects can use strategies such as deep breathing exercises or visualization techniques to manage stress and anxiety.
Typical Mistakes to Avoid Understanding typical mistakes can help prospects avoid errors during the examination.
Stopping working to Observe: Neglecting to check mirrors or blind spots. Speeding: Not keeping suitable speed limits. Inappropriate Use of Signals: Failing to signify when changing lanes or turning. Worried Behavior: Overreacting to examiner instructions or unforeseen circumstances.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) Q1: How long does the driving test take? A1: The practical driving test typically lasts in between 20-40 minutes, while the composed test might take around 30 minutes, depending upon the region.
Q2: What should I give the driving test? A2: Bring important documents such as your learner's license, evidence of identity, a roadworthy lorry, and any necessary costs.
Q3: Can I take the test in an automated car? A3: Yes, candidates can take the test in an automated vehicle, however they might be limited from driving manual lorries unless they pass the manual test.
Q4: What takes place if I fail the driving test? A4: If a prospect stops working the test, they can typically reapply for the next available test date after a specified waiting period, often a few days to weeks.
